Canada No. 1 Country Brand According To FutureBrand Agency

We're The Top Country Brand In the World

Shove over Switzerland. Out of our way U.S.A. For the second year in a row, Canada has been named the top country brand for travellers according to branding and design agency FutureBrand.

The agency interviewed more than 3,000 travellers and asked them about their perceptions of a country when planning their travels.

"Canada's continued rating at the top of FutureBrand's Country Brand Index is a testament to our country's global appeal. We have a wealth of compelling experiences for travellers, and our government is committed to sustaining this momentum by promoting Canada in innovative ways on the international stage," said Maxime Bernier, Minister of State for Small Business and Tourism, in a press release.

"In this period of global economic turbulence, by showing the world that Canada is a dynamic, modern and cosmopolitan society, we’re not just inviting the world to visit us, we’re capitalizing on our positive reputation to open new doors and create new opportunities," says Michele McKenzie, CEO of the Canadian Tourism Commission.

Canada beat out Switzerland, which rose to second spot, Japan, Australia and the U.S.A. according to the Toronto Star.

Future Brand released their report on Thursday at the World Travel Market in London, England, a tradeshow for the tourism industry.
